1. A viable recombinant bacterium comprising a heterologous dual 3-hydroxy-acyl-ACP dehydratase/isomerase, wherein:
the viable recombinant bacterium produces a non-native monounsaturated fatty acid derivative when cultured;
the non-native monounsaturated fatty acid derivative has a double bond in a position characteristic of the heterologous dual 3-hydroxy-acyl-ACP dehydratase/isomerase;
the viable recombinant bacterium is a bacterium of taxonomic classification: Class gamma-proteobacteria;
the heterologous dual 3-hydroxy-acyl-ACP dehydratase/isomerase is derived from a bacterium of taxonomic classification: Class gamma-proteobacteria;
the heterologous dual 3-hydroxy-acyl-ACP dehydratase/isomerase is a Fab A homolog or a FabA-type dual 3-hydroxy-acyl-ACP dehydratase/isomerase; and
the heterologous dual 3-hydroxy-acyl-ACP dehydratase/isomerase replaces the native dual 3-hydroxy-acyl-ACP dehydratase/isomerase.
